Was going to recommend you look for an old Zoom H4, which doubles (or should that be multi-tasks?) as a field recorder and 4-track, as well as doing multi-fx, USB I/O, etc. but I guess you're sorted. Often available cheaply if anyone else is on the lookout for such a thing.
